**Ticket: Webhook retries hammering Driftbox endpoint**

So the delivery worker retries failed webhooks with exponential backoff, but on connection-refused it resets the backoff counter — meaning a dead endpoint gets hit every 2s forever. Quill noticed this during the Larkspur audit. We want your sign-off on capping retries at 8 and persisting attempt state. To inspect the retry ledger yourself, connect with the string below.

primary connection of tagep-yahig = clickhouse://silir_svc:B3MBYOi@db-50fc.norvanet.example:5432/wenvan

TICKET: Valvox plugin registry rejecting all validator plugins since 02:00. Root cause: the shared service credential for the registry expired overnight. Auto-renewal job in Credwheel failed silently — logs show a scope mismatch. Impact: no new validator plugins load; existing ones keep running from cache. Fix: new credential issued, renewal job patched, alert added. On-call: swap the old key in the registry config for the one below.

API key for bageg-kajef: vxb2-ss

## Ticket: Staging env misconfigured for Quillrender pipeline

During Tuesday's deploy, the Quillrender markdown pipeline on staging rendered raw HTML because `RENDER_SANITIZE` was unset. We traced this to an incomplete env file copied from the old Fernwick host. The sanitizer flag is now restored, and worker counts were corrected. One item remains for the sync: the pipeline also calls the snippet-cache service, and its credential must be appended on the following line.

vault entry, fadup-tagag: RELAY_SECRET8=2fd92179